Imagine a world where every step of a product’s journey, from raw material sourcing to the end consumer, is immutably recorded and accessible to all authorized parties. This is the promise of blockchain in supply chain management. Traditional supply chains are often fragmented, opaque, and prone to fraud, counterfeiting, and delays. With blockchain, each participant can verify the authenticity and origin of goods, track shipments in real-time, and automate processes through smart contracts. For instance, when a shipment of pharmaceuticals leaves a manufacturing plant, its journey can be logged on the blockchain. Every subsequent handler, from the distributor to the pharmacy, adds their verification. This not only ensures the integrity of the drug, preventing illicit substitutions, but also streamlines logistics, reduces paperwork, and provides an auditable trail for regulatory compliance. Companies like Walmart have already piloted blockchain solutions to trace the origin of food products, drastically reducing the time it takes to identify the source of an outbreak and enhancing consumer confidence. The implications extend to luxury goods, automotive parts, and any industry where provenance and authenticity are paramount.
Beyond mere tracking, blockchain’s inherent security features offer a robust defense against data breaches and cyber-attacks. Unlike traditional centralized databases, where a single compromise can expose vast amounts of sensitive information, blockchain distributes data across numerous nodes. To alter a record, an attacker would need to gain control of a majority of these nodes simultaneously, a feat that is computationally infeasible for well-established blockchains. This makes blockchain an ideal platform for managing sensitive business data, intellectual property, and customer information. Smart contracts are another powerful application of blockchain technology that is reshaping business operations. These are self-executing contracts with the terms of the agreement directly written into code. They automatically execute predefined actions when specific conditions are met, removing the need for intermediaries and drastically reducing transaction costs and delays. Consider the insurance industry. A smart contract could be programmed to automatically disburse a payout to a policyholder upon verifiable proof of an event, such as a flight delay or a crop failure. The data feeding this smart contract could come from trusted oracles, which are external data feeds that can verify real-world events. This automation eliminates the lengthy claims processing, reduces administrative overhead, and provides a more transparent and responsive customer experience. In real estate, smart contracts can automate property transfers, escrow services, and rental agreements, making transactions faster, cheaper, and more secure.
The financial sector, of course, has been an early adopter and continues to be a major driver of blockchain innovation. While cryptocurrencies remain a significant aspect, the underlying blockchain technology offers solutions for a myriad of financial challenges. Cross-border payments, for instance, are notoriously slow and expensive, involving multiple correspondent banks and currency conversions. Blockchain-based payment networks can facilitate near-instantaneous, low-cost international transfers. Ripple, for instance, is a company leveraging distributed ledger technology to enable real-time gross settlement systems, currency exchange, and remittance networks. Beyond payments, blockchain is being explored for trade finance, where the complex documentation and multiple parties involved create significant inefficiencies. A shared, immutable ledger can provide a single source of truth for all parties, reducing disputes and accelerating the financing of international trade.

The transition to a blockchain-enabled business environment is not without its hurdles. Scalability remains a concern for some public blockchains, though solutions like sharding and layer-2 protocols are continuously being developed. Interoperability between different blockchain networks, as well as with legacy systems, is another area of ongoing innovation. Furthermore, regulatory frameworks are still evolving, creating uncertainty for businesses looking to implement blockchain solutions. However, the pace of development is astonishing. This democratizing effect extends to the creation of decentralized autonomous organizations (DAOs). DAOs are entities governed by code and community consensus, rather than a traditional hierarchical management structure. Decisions are made through voting mechanisms, often using governance tokens, and the entire operation is transparently recorded on the blockchain. Businesses can leverage DAOs to foster community engagement, co-create products and services, and distribute value directly to their stakeholders. For instance, a software company could launch a DAO where users who contribute to the development or provide valuable feedback receive governance tokens, giving them a say in the future direction of the product. This creates a powerful feedback loop and a deeply invested user base, transforming customers into active participants and co-owners.

One of the most prominent ways individuals are building income with blockchain is through Decentralized Finance, or DeFi.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– in an open, permissionless, and decentralized manner. Instead of relying on intermediaries like banks, DeFi platforms leverage smart contracts on blockchains (primarily Ethereum, but also others like Solana and Binance Smart Chain) to automate and facilitate these transactions.
Within DeFi, several income-generating strategies have gained traction. Yield Farming is a prime example. This involves users providing liquidity to DeFi protocols by depositing their crypto assets into liquidity pools. In return for this service, they earn rewards in the form of new tokens or a share of transaction fees. Think of it as earning interest, but often with potentially higher, albeit more volatile, returns. The concept is simple: the more liquidity you provide and the longer you stake your assets, the greater your potential earnings. However, it’s crucial to understand the risks involved, including impermanent loss (where the value of your staked assets decreases compared to simply holding them) and smart contract vulnerabilities.
Staking is another popular method. This involves holding a certain amount of cryptocurrency in a wallet to support the operations of a blockchain network. In proof-of-stake (PoS) blockchains, validators are chosen to create new blocks and are rewarded with newly minted coins for their efforts. By staking your coins, you are essentially participating in the network's security and earning passive income. The annual percentage yield (APY) for staking can vary significantly depending on the cryptocurrency and the network's economic model. Some platforms offer easy-to-use staking services, while others require a more hands-on approach.
Lending and Borrowing are also core components of DeFi. You can lend your crypto assets to others through decentralized lending platforms and earn interest on your holdings. Conversely, you can borrow assets by providing collateral. This creates a dynamic ecosystem where capital can be efficiently allocated. The interest rates for both lending and borrowing are typically determined by algorithms based on supply and demand, offering flexibility and potentially more favorable terms than traditional financial institutions.
Beyond DeFi, the explosion of Non-Fungible Tokens (NFTs) has opened up entirely new creative and financial frontiers. NFTs are unique digital assets that represent ownership of a specific item, whether it’s digital art, music, collectibles, or even virtual real estate. For creators, NFTs offer a direct way to monetize their work, bypassing traditional gatekeepers and retaining a larger share of the profits. Artists can sell their digital creations directly to a global audience, and each sale can even include a royalty that pays them a percentage of future resales.
For collectors and investors, NFTs present an opportunity to invest in digital assets that can appreciate in value. The scarcity and uniqueness of NFTs, coupled with the growing demand for digital ownership, have led to some remarkable success stories. Beyond simply buying and selling NFTs, there are emerging ways to generate income from them. Renting out NFTs for use in blockchain games or virtual worlds is becoming a growing trend. Imagine owning a rare digital sword or a valuable virtual plot of land and earning passive income by allowing others to use it for a fee.
Furthermore, NFT-based gaming, often referred to as "play-to-earn" (P2E), has captured significant attention. In these games, players can earn cryptocurrency or NFTs through gameplay, which can then be traded or sold for real-world value. This has transformed gaming from a purely recreational activity into a potential source of income for skilled players. While the P2E model is still evolving and can be highly competitive, it undeniably showcases the innovative ways blockchain is enabling new forms of economic activity.

Beyond active participation, there's the potential for passive income through owning and operating blockchain infrastructure. For example, running a masternode for certain cryptocurrencies requires a significant upfront investment in the cryptocurrency and a dedicated server. In return, masternode operators receive regular rewards for helping to secure the network and process transactions. This is a more capital-intensive approach, but it can provide a consistent stream of passive income for those with the resources and technical understanding. Similarly, validating transactions on proof-of-stake networks, as mentioned earlier with staking, is a fundamental way to earn income by contributing to the network's integrity.
